In this episode, Run Breiter shares his personal journey through one of the toughest periods of his life. After running a marathon in August, he experienced his first and most severe panic attack, which led to a diagnosis of extreme dehydration and eventually an anxiety disorder.Despite seeking treatment for his disorder, Run Breiter was initially unsatisfied with the explanation that his anxiety was unexplained. As someone who had never struggled with severe anxiety before, he was determined to understand the root cause of his symptoms. After further investigation, he discovered that a virus had caused an inner ear weakness, which had triggered his anxiety due to the uncertainty surrounding his condition.Run Breiter goes into detail about his experience and offers advice to anyone who may be struggling with similar challenges or mental health issues. He shares how he was able to get back on track and provides insight that can help others navigate difficult times.We hope you enjoy this powerful episode and remember to "Don't Forget to Run Breiter.
